SUMMARY:Gulf Coast Whale Festival
DESCRIPTION:Please join us for the Gulf Coast Whale Festival Sat. March 7  from 9 am – 3 pm CT at Gulfside Pavilion on Pensacola Beach. We are excited for the third year of this Festival\, as we work to create a “whale culture” along the Gulf coast. \nEducational exhibits and activities will tell the story of Gulf whales and local marine life\, including a puppet parade and a life sized model of a Rice’s whale on display. Sweet sounds will flow from the Casino Beach Pavilion with live music by Pensacola singer-songwriters. \nMore Information Here. \nWhale Fest Kickoff\nSpeaker Laura Englby\, Rice’s Whale Expert\nFriday\, March 6 at 7:00 pm at Waterboyz Surf & Skate Shop \nLaura Engleby\, brings decades of experience to the conversation. She recently retired from NOAA Fisheries (former Marine Mammal Branch Chief\, Southeast Region) and now serves as Chair of the Rice’s Whale Collaborative Network Steering Committee. Laura has spent her career working to protect endangered marine mammals and has a unique perspective on what makes this species so important. \nFacebook Event Page

SUMMARY:“Extinction Committee” Convenes to Exempt Endangered Species Protections
DESCRIPTION:The Extinction Committee is expected to vote to exempt oil and gas exploration\, development\, and production activities under the Endangered Species Act\, meaning that future oil and gas development would not need to consider endangered species impacts in the Gulf of Mexico. \nTake Action Here
